Hallucinogens are drugs that cause hallucinations this is a profound distortion in a person's perceptions of reality, which include delusions and false notions. In this state, people see images, hear sounds, and feel sensations that seem real but do not exist. Some people experience flashbacks after use of this drugs. The flashbacks typically happens in days or weeks following ingestion of the hallucinogen drug.
